Audit shows school district reserves to be 'reasonably healthy'

The news was mostly good when Bradley Carlton of CliftonLarsonAllen summarized the firm’s audit of Lake City Public Schools at the School Board meeting Oct. 19.

The district’s unassigned fund balance, which is considered a bellwether for the overall financial health of the district, grew from $960,262 in 2014 to $1,220,085 in 2015.
